Islamabad Customs assigned Rs 16.16b target for FY2015-16

byShahid Minhas
03/09/2015
in Islamabad, Latest News
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

ISLAMABAD: Federal Board of Revenue (FBR) has assigned Rs 16.167 billion target to Model Customs Collectorate (MCC) Islamabad in the terms of all taxes for the fiscal years 2015-16.

This was informed by MCC Islamabad Deputy Collector Yawar Nawz while talking to Customs Today. He added that “We as a team will leave no stone unturned to meet the revenue target and effective strategies will be adopted to surpass the revenue target.”

He further said that Customs Preventive division was not a target oriented department but it helped the department to generate revenue through curbing the smuggling activities in the region.

Nawaz said that illegal trade imposed negative impact over the national kitty, therefore; measures have been taken to tighten noose around the smugglers.

It is important to mention here that MCC Islamabad had shown remarkable performance during the last fiscal year 2014-15 as it collected Rs 13.278 billion against Rs 10.378 billion target.
